October 7, 2025
Why Your Hot Water Smells Like Rotten Eggs & How to Fix It
You hop in the shower, ready to relax, and suddenly—there it is. That unmistakable rotten egg smell. It’s one of those moments that makes you question everything about your plumbing. The good news? Your water heater isn’t cursed, and your pipes aren’t full of bad eggs. That sulfur-like stench is actually a pretty common issue in households and, thankfully, one that’s usually easy to diagnose and fix.
When your hot water smells like rotten eggs, it’s typically caused by bacteria reacting with minerals inside your water heater. The result? Hydrogen sulfide gas—that lovely “sulfur smell” you’re noticing. But before you panic or start Googling “top-rated Chula Vista water heater repair”, take a breath. There are a few reasons this happens, and several proven ways to eliminate it. Let’s break down what’s going on behind the stink and what you can do to make your water smell clean and fresh again.
What causes hot water to smell like rotten eggs?
If your water only smells when it’s hot, the problem is almost always linked to the water heater. Inside most heaters is a magnesium anode rod, which helps prevent corrosion by sacrificing itself to protect the tank. Unfortunately, when magnesium reacts with sulfur and naturally occurring bacteria, it produces hydrogen sulfide gas—the culprit behind that rotten egg odor.
You might also notice this smell if you’re using well water, since it tends to have higher sulfur and bacterial content than municipal water. These bacteria aren’t harmful, but they’re definitely unpleasant. In some cases, the odor can also appear if your heater’s temperature is too low, allowing bacteria to thrive.
If both hot and cold water smell bad, the issue might be coming from your water source instead of the heater. In that case, it’s worth testing your water for sulfur, iron, or other contaminants before moving forward.
How do I fix the bad smell coming from the hot water?
A quick test can help you figure out whether the smell is isolated to your heater or a broader water quality issue:
- Run cold water from a tap: If it smells fine, your heater is to blame.
- Run hot water only: If the rotten egg smell appears, you’ve found your culprit.
- Check other fixtures: If every tap in the house smells—even with cold water—it’s time to test your well or municipal supply.
How to fix the rotten egg smell?
That rotten egg smell isn’t just annoying—it’s your water heater’s way of asking for a little TLC. Whether it’s a quick flush, a new anode rod, or better water treatment, the fix is usually straightforward.
1. Flush & disinfect your water heater
Sediment and bacteria build up over time, especially in older tanks. Flushing your heater helps remove both.
- Turn off the power and water supply.
- Attach a hose to the drain valve and empty the tank.
- Refill it, then add a few pints of hydrogen peroxide (3%) and let it sit for two hours.
- Drain and refill again.
Hydrogen peroxide is effective because it kills odor-causing bacteria without damaging your tank.
2. Replace the anode rod
If flushing doesn’t solve it, your anode rod might be the problem. Consider replacing your magnesium rod with an aluminum-zinc alloy rod, which is much less likely to react with sulfur and produce that odor.
3. Increase the water temperature temporarily
Bacteria love warm, stagnant environments. Turning up your water heater to 140°F (60°C) for a few hours can help kill them off. Just make sure to warn everyone in your home so no one gets burned during this process.
4. Install a water filtration or treatment system
If your well water consistently tests high in sulfur or bacteria, you might need a whole-house filter, chlorination system, or aeration unit. These systems treat the water before it ever enters your heater, preventing future odor issues.
5. Schedule professional maintenance
Sometimes, the odor points to an underlying issue—like corrosion inside your tank or improper ventilation. A licensed plumber can inspect the unit, replace parts, and recommend preventive maintenance.
Which company in Chula Vista specializes in efficient water heater repair?
If you’re having trouble with your water heater, want to put in a newer model, or need any type of professional service, routine or emergency, Bob the Plumber is the name to call. We’re efficient, consistent, and committed to solving issues in the shortest amount of time with the least inconvenience possible to your daily routine.
Whether your water heater has suddenly stopped working, you want to learn the difference between gas and electric heaters, or you need help flushing your unit, we’re here and ready to help. Advice, guidance, or rapid response—our team will handle everything in a professional, thorough, and timely manner while you’re unwinding at Rohr Park. Don’t think of plumbers when it’s too late, preempt problems, call us today!
Related Articles
The Importance of Flushing Your Water Heater
A water heater is one of those household essentials you don’t think about much until something goes wrong. Over time, …
Gas vs. Electric Water Heaters: What’s the Difference?
Choosing the right type of water heater affects everything from your monthly energy bills to how quickly your home gets …
What To Do If Your Water Heater Stops Working Suddenly
Few things are more frustrating than turning on the tap and getting nothing but cold water. A sudden water heater …